Power performance and lower-Carbon Processes
Achieving carbon neutrality goals needs a deep dive into each individual facet of industrial functions, In particular Electrical power use. Fluid management is An important Power sink, with pumps accounting for a substantial portion of a plant's electrical energy usage. The design of a filter cartridge features a immediate impact on this. substantial-move, large-diameter pleated cartridges are engineered for small force fall. A reduce pressure fall implies pumps don't have to work as challenging to force fluid throughout the process, causing rapid and substantial Electricity price savings. On top of that, the higher dirt-holding capacity and extended company lifetime of these cartridges indicate less changeouts. Just about every changeout represents don't just labor expenditures and downtime but will also the embodied Electrical power and assets accustomed to manufacture and transportation a replacement cartridge. By Long lasting for a longer time, a single substantial-flow cartridge can do the perform of many scaled-down, conventional filters, resulting in a compounding effect on Electrical power and source reduction across its operational existence.

Structural structure for max Efficiency and small squander
The genius on the significant-circulation cartridge lies in its construction. By pleating the filter media, makers substantially increase the accessible surface area region in the similar Actual physical footprint. This expanded place allows for higher move rates and captures significantly a lot more contaminants ahead of the cartridge wants substitute. The inside-to-outdoors move route makes sure that all captured particles stays securely inside the cartridge throughout removal, stopping procedure re-contamination. This design not only improves performance and also minimizes squander. just one six-inch diameter, forty-inch long significant-stream cartridge can normally change a dozen or maybe more typical two.5-inch cartridges, slashing the amount of discarded elements, decreasing delivery fat, and simplifying servicing logistics.
A Paradigm change: Replacing classic programs
For decades, sand filters and multi-bag filter housings were being the industry typical. on the other hand, they come with significant operational and environmental expenses. Sand filters involve periodic, water-intensive backwashing, developing a secondary squander stream. Bag filters have problems with lessen effectiveness and Regular changeouts. significant-move cartridges give you a compelling different. They require a Considerably smaller method footprint, liberating up valuable plant Place. Their sealed, self-contained style removes the bypass troubles prevalent with bag filters and involves no backwashing. even though the First investment in a very cartridge housing may be equivalent, the long-time period overall cost of possession—factoring in lowered Vitality use, lessen drinking water consumption, much less substitution areas, and fewer labor—is substantially decreased, presenting a transparent small business scenario for sustainability.
